Plot Summary

The heroine suffers ,suffers ....and suffers: unfairly accused of her husband's murder, with a reputation for being alcoholic ,she is not even allowed to see her children in jail.And her eldest daughter is in love with a doctor's son (and it is that doctor who diagnosed poisoning by the unfortunate mom).And the doctor is remarried to a social climber who does not like her stepson.Fortunately ,this nasty woman has a brother ,a lawyer ,who agrees to defend the prisoner at the young man's request.
